Not posted for a while but here it goes. As some of you old HU members may know I am complicated and seem to pick up conditions like a good Dyson if there is such a thing?

Now to my heading I have read an article in the Emphasis Magazine which I get from the Pulmonary Hypertension Association because I have IPAH. Which a nutritionist explains why people that are little sedentary or not able to exercise much should consider Creatine Monohydrate? It appears it is a go to for muscle health? Now I take a Powder Creatine Monohydrate in 2 scoops after my evening meal with water and a little orange flavour. It is recommended this way so the gut can get used to it. They claim that you should see a change in about a week or so?

I had an ongoing lower back muscle pain before taking this and strangely it feels a lot better in the morning not gone by any means but better each day? This of course could well be the normal healing process so open minded by this?

But I am happy to be the lab rat for all of those that the minds willing but the body does not seem to be compliant with what we would like it to be able to do! I am not naming good products or services or promoting this, but for the curious look it up. I will keep you posted on how I get on with it.
